Adding a new producer lab test

To add a new producer lab test from the Lab Test Search page:

1)Click Add New to open the Lab Test page.

2)Complete the following details:

Barcode: Type the full barcode of the lab test.

Date Sampled*: Type the date or click Calendar icon to select the date of the sample.

Lab Test Date: Type the date or click Calendar icon to select the date of the lab test.

Location: Click the arrow to display and select the location of the lab test.

Route Code*: Click the arrow to display and select the route code.

Tank*: Click the arrow to display and select the tank.

Fat (%): Type the butter fat measurement percentage value.

Protien (%): Type the protein content measurement percentage value.

LOS (%)*: Type the lactose and other solids measurement percentage value.

Suitability: Click the arrow to display the list of suitabilities, and then use the scroll bar to move up or down the list to find and select a suitability for the lab test if applicable.

MP_0068_NoteIcon Note: To view the current list of suitability codes go to Admin > Manage Settings > Code Tables and select Lab Test Unsuitable Reason Code.

Comment: Type a comment for the producer lab test, if applicable.

3)Click Save. The component lab test details display on the Lab Test Search page.

– or –

Click Cancel to return to the Lab Test Search page without saving changes.

Updating a producer lab test

To update or edit the details of a component lab test from the Lab Test Search page:

1)Click Edit icon to open the Lab Test page.

2)Update the details for the producer lab test (see Adding a new producer lab test for more information.)

3)Click Save. The component lab test details display on the Lab Test Search page.

– or –

Click Cancel to return to the Lab Test Search page without saving changes.

Removing a producer lab test

To remove or delete a producer component lab test result from the Lab Test Search page:

1)Click Remove icon of the lab test you wish to remove.

2)Click OK to confirm you want to delete this component lab test. The component lab result and its detailed information are deleted from the Milk Portal and the Lab Test Search page.

MP_0068_NoteIcon Note: Producer component lab tests can only be removed for the current open payment period.
